About the neighborhood

Dublin

Located in City Centre Dublin, The Dean Dublin Docklands- Formerly The Mayson is within a 5-minute walk of 3Arena and within 15 minutes of other popular attractions like The Convention Centre Dublin. This 100-room, 4-star hotel welcomes guests with 2 restaurants, an outdoor pool, and free in-room WiFi.

About this property

The Dean Dublin Docklands- Formerly The Mayson

Guests staying at The Dean Dublin Docklands- Formerly The Mayson enjoy an outdoor pool, a gym, and free WiFi in public areas. Offsite parking is offered for a fee. The 24-hour front desk has staff standing by to help with securing valuables and luggage storage. Additional amenities include a terrace, a hair salon, and a banquet hall.
Flat-screen TVs come with digital channels, and guests can stay connected with free WiFi. Beds sport premium bedding and bathrooms offer rainfall showers, hair dryers, and designer toiletries. Other amenities include minibars, coffee makers, and free newspapers.
Recreational amenities at the hotel include an outdoor pool and a health club.

Clean room. Nice thermal suite (not a swimming pool) and well-equipped gym. BUT- very small room at just 15 sqm, so couldn’t get past the double bed to open the curtains. Card slot was behind the door with no lighting to see where to insert the card- used phone torch in the end. And the smoking area for the thermal suite (open air) ir right above the onsen/hot tub, which stank of cigarette smoke mid afternoon. Hotel bar and a pub next door sharing same smoking area. Quiet area generally

The hotel was really beautiful, the decor is lovely and the bed was extremely comfortable. The rooms weren’t huge but they were very well decorated and had everything we needed. The only slight issue was that the water in both the shower and the sink didn’t drain properly, so the shower was flooding and leaving water all over the floor. The hotel bar and coffee shop was great and everything is within walking distance of Temple Bar or easily accessible buses. Would definitely recommend!
